Rogaining

Yesterday we went in our second Rogaine together. It was held in absolutely stunning bush in the Tallarook ranges, and for a day out walking you couldn’t ask for better … well .. it was kinda wet, but that added alot to the atmosphere.

Rogaining involves running around in the bush looking for orange/white things called controls. Some are not too hard to find .. some are diabolical. In this last event we thought we were doing OK until we came to try control number 51 … after half an hour wasted trying we gave up and moved on .. but near the end of the event we had some time to spare and thought we’d try again from the other side. This time we discovered 51, just meters from a road we’d walked up earlier.
